Pecorino Romano Crostini With Apples And Fig Jam

- 6 dried figs, halved shopping list
- 1/2 cup simple syrup, recipe follows shopping list
- 2 tablespoons brandy shopping list
- 1/4 cup chopped toasted hazelnuts shopping list
- 24 baguette slices shopping list
- olive oil, for drizzling shopping list
- 1/2 cup grated Pecorino Romano shopping list
- 1 large apple (Granny Smith or Braeburn), thinly sliced into 24 slices shopping list
- 1/4 pound chunk Pecorino Romano, for shaving 24 pieces shopping list
- Simple syrup: shopping list
- 1/2 cup water shopping list
- 1 cup sugar shopping list
How to make it
- For simple syrup: In a saucepan combine water and sugar over medium heat. Bring to a boil, reduce heat and simmer for 5 minutes, until the sugar has dissolved. Take pan off heat and cool the syrup. Any extra cooled syrup can be saved in an airtight container in the refrigerator.
-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F.
- Place a small saucepan over medium heat. Add the figs, simple syrup, and brandy. Bring the mixture up to a simmer. Turn off the heat and let sit for 10 minutes. Place the fig mixture and the hazelnuts in a food processor and blend, pulsing a few times, until pureed. Set aside.
- Place the baguette slices on a heavy baking sheet. Drizzle with olive oil. Top each slice with 1 teaspoon grated Pecorino Romano. Bake until the bread is toasted and the cheese is melted and golden, about 7 minutes.
- Top each slice of toast with 2 teaspoons of fig jam, a slice of apple and a piece of shaved Pecorino Romano. Transfer the toasts to a serving platter and serve.
